Understanding Private Psychiatry
Private psychiatry describes mental health services supplied by psychiatrists in a private practice setting, rather than public or social work. Psychiatrists, who are medical doctors concentrating on mental health, undertake extensive evaluations, diagnoses, and treatment plans customized to the specific requirements of their patients.

How to Find Private Psychiatry Services Near You
Finding a qualified psychiatrist in your area is important. Here are actions to help in your search:

Online Directories: Websites like Psychology Today or TherapyDen enable users to filter mental health specialists based on specialized, area, and insurance coverage.

Insurance coverage Provider: Contact your insurance coverage service provider or visit their site to obtain a list of in-network psychiatrists.

Recommendations: Seek recommendations from primary care doctors, buddies, or household members who have experienced favorable outcomes with psychiatric treatment.

Professional Organizations: Organizations such as the American Psychiatric Association supply a directory site of practicing psychiatrists.

Talking To Potential Psychiatrists: Don't be reluctant to connect and set up an introductory appointment. This meeting can help determine if the psychiatrist's approach aligns with your needs.
What to Consider When Choosing a Psychiatrist
Selecting the ideal psychiatrist includes different considerations, including:

Specialization: Some psychiatrists focus on areas such as depression, stress and anxiety, ADHD, or substance abuse. Recognize if their competence aligns with your specific issues.

Treatment Approaches: Understand whether they prefer medication management, treatment, or a mix of both.

Experience and Credentials: Verify their certifications, including board accreditations, years of practice, and any particular areas of interest.

Availability: Consider their availability for consultations and whether they use virtual sessions.
The Process of Private Psychiatry
Once you find a psychiatrist, the initial actions in the treatment procedure normally include:

Initial Consultation: A detailed assessment where the psychiatrist discusses your mental health history, current battles, and treatment objectives.

Diagnosis: Based on the evaluation, the psychiatrist may supply a diagnosis that will direct treatment choices.

Treatment Plan: Development of a customized treatment strategy that might include medication management, therapy sessions, and lifestyle changes.

Follow-up: Regular appointments to monitor progress and make any necessary modifications to the treatment strategy.

Expenses can vary substantially amongst private psychiatrists, affected by factors like location, experience, and the nature of the services offered. Here's a more detailed look:
Service TypeApproximated Cost per SessionInitial Consultation₤ 150 - ₤ 500Follow-up Session₤ 100 - ₤ 300Medication Management₤ 100 - ₤ 250
Patients ought to contact their psychiatrist's workplace for more exact rates and inquire if they accept insurance or deal sliding-scale fees.
FAQs About Private Psychiatry1. What should I bring to my very first appointment?
Bring a list of present medications, previous mental health records, any appropriate medical history, and any symptoms you are experiencing. This info will help the psychiatrist in providing thorough care.
2. Is private psychiatry covered by insurance?
Lots of private psychiatry practices accept insurance, however protection differs by supplier. Always talk to your insurance provider to comprehend your advantages and out-of-pocket costs.
3. For how long does treatment normally last?
The period of treatment differs greatly depending on the person's requirements and goals. For some, treatment may end after a couple of sessions, while others may need ongoing assistance for numerous months or years.
4. Can I change psychiatrists if I feel it's not an excellent fit?
Yes, clients have the right to look for care that feels proper for their needs. If you feel your psychiatrist is not an excellent fit, you can search for another specialist.
5. Are virtual consultations readily available?
Numerous private psychiatry practices provide telehealth services, allowing patients to have consultations from the comfort of their homes, making it a hassle-free choice for ongoing care.
